Page MenuHomePhabricator

Remove usage of deprecated Revision class
Closed, ResolvedPublic

Description

There are 28 instances of the deprecated Revision class being used in Echo. Its usage should be replaced with one of RevisionRecord, RevisionStore, and BlobStore instead.

Related Objects

Event Timeline

kostajh created this task.Apr 17 2019, 12:02 AM
Restricted Application added a subscriber: Aklapper. · View Herald TranscriptApr 17 2019, 12:02 AM

Change 504589 had a related patch set uploaded (by D3r1ck01; owner: Derick Alangi):
[mediawiki/extensions/Echo@master] Remove usage of deprecated Revision class in Echo

https://gerrit.wikimedia.org/r/504589

xSavitar moved this task from Backlog to Doing [WIP] on the User-xSavitar board.
xSavitar claimed this task.Apr 17 2019, 4:14 PM

Change 505311 had a related patch set uploaded (by D3r1ck01; owner: Derick Alangi):
[mediawiki/extensions/Echo@master] Migrate DiscussionParser::getEditExcerpt() to accept only RevisionRecord

https://gerrit.wikimedia.org/r/505311

Change 504589 merged by jenkins-bot:
[mediawiki/extensions/Echo@master] Remove usage of deprecated Revision class in Echo

https://gerrit.wikimedia.org/r/504589

Change 505311 merged by jenkins-bot:
[mediawiki/extensions/Echo@master] Migrate DiscussionParser::getEditExcerpt() to accept only RevisionRecord

https://gerrit.wikimedia.org/r/505311

Change 509151 had a related patch set uploaded (by Catrope; owner: Catrope):
[mediawiki/extensions/Echo@master] Fix fatal "Object of class CommentStoreComment could not be converted to string"

https://gerrit.wikimedia.org/r/509151

Change 509151 merged by jenkins-bot:
[mediawiki/extensions/Echo@master] Fix fatal "Object of class CommentStoreComment could not be converted to string"

https://gerrit.wikimedia.org/r/509151

Etonkovidova closed this task as Resolved.May 17 2019, 4:56 PM